React Native 0.69.0-rc.3:移动端应用开发框架

需积分: 0 0 下载量 190 浏览量 更新于2024-11-26 收藏 10.56MB ZIP 举报
资源摘要信息: "react-native-0.69.0-rc.3.zip" React Native是一个由Facebook开发的开源框架,用于通过JavaScript和React构建本地移动应用程序。它允许开发者使用React的声明式UI模型编写一次代码,并在iOS和Android平台上运行。React Native是目前非常流行的一个跨平台移动应用开发框架,深受广大前端和移动端开发者的喜爱。随着版本的不断迭代和更新,它持续为开发者提供更加强大和丰富的功能。 在这个资源文件"react-native-0.69.0-rc.3.zip"中,我们看到了0.69.0版本的候选发布版本3(Release Candidate 3),这表示该版本即将成为正式版本,是一个经过测试和验证的稳定版本。 该框架的重要特点包括: 1. 使用JavaScript编写原生应用,这意味着开发者可以使用他们熟悉的编程语言和工具来开发移动应用。 2. 与原生平台的交互紧密集成,提供了接近原生应用的性能和体验。 3. 通过React Native的“桥接”机制,可以调用本地代码和模块,这意味着开发者可以利用现有的原生代码库或者开发新的高性能本地模块。 4. 代码可重用性高,可以同时为iOS和Android平台编写代码,节省开发和维护成本。 【压缩包子文件的文件名称列表】中包含的文件都是React Native框架的重要组成部分: - index.js:这通常是项目的入口文件,框架的初始化和启动会从这里开始。 - jest.config.js:这是一个配置文件,用于配置Jest测试框架,Jest是一个流行的JavaScript测试运行器,与React Native一起用于编写和运行测试。 - react-native.config.js:这是React Native的配置文件,用于配置项目特定的设置,比如原生模块的链接方式等。 - jest-preset.js:这可能是一个自定义的Jest预设配置文件,用于简化和统一测试配置。 - metro.config.js:Metro是React Native的打包工具,这个配置文件用于指定Metro打包时的选项和规则。 - interface.js:这个文件可能用于定义一些公共的类型接口,以供项目中的其他模块使用。 - cli.js:这是命令行接口脚本文件,用于处理和执行命令行操作。 - template.config.js:这个配置文件可能与项目模板生成相关,用于定义创建项目时的模板文件和变量。 - rn-get-polyfills.js:这是一个获取polyfills(兼容层)的脚本文件,确保一些在多个平台不兼容的功能能够正常运行。 - package.json:这是一个npm包的描述文件,记录了项目的名称、版本、依赖等关键信息,并且包含了项目的npm脚本。 React Native框架的这些组件共同作用,使得开发者可以快速搭建起一个移动应用的开发环境,并且能够高效地构建、测试和发布应用程序。随着技术的不断发展,React Native仍在不断更新中,以适应移动设备不断增长的需求和挑战。开发者需要时刻关注新版本的发布和变化,以便能够充分利用新特性和性能改进。